As someone who devours romance series like candy, I have my personal favorites that I think stand out in the genre. Julia Quinn is a powerhouse, especially with her 'Bridgerton' series, which blends historical romance with witty dialogue and unforgettable characters. Another author I adore is Sarah J. Maas, whose 'A Court of Thorns and Roses' series mixes fantasy and romance in a way that keeps readers hooked. Then there's Colleen Hoover, whose emotional depth in books like 'It Ends with Us' and 'Ugly Love' resonates with so many.

For contemporary romance, Helen Hoang is a gem, with 'The Kiss Quotient' and 'The Bride Test' offering unique perspectives on love and neurodiversity. And let's not forget Nora Roberts, the queen of romance, whose extensive catalog includes everything from small-town love stories to thrilling romantic suspense. These authors have mastered the art of crafting series that keep readers coming back for more, each with their own distinct flavor of romance.

I’m always on the lookout for romance series that make me feel something, and a few authors consistently deliver. Lisa Kleypas is a legend in historical romance, with her 'Wallflowers' and 'Ravenels' series being absolute must-reads. For paranormal romance, Nalini Singh’s 'Psy-Changeling' series is addictive, blending steamy romance with a richly built world. Christina Lauren, the duo behind 'The Beautiful' series, writes contemporary romance with humor and heart.

If you’re into YA romance, Jenny Han’s 'To All the Boys I’ve Loved Before' series is sweet and relatable. And for those who love a bit of mystery with their romance, Karen Rose’s romantic suspense novels are thrilling. These authors have a knack for creating series that feel like coming home, with characters you can’t help but root for.

Romance series are my guilty pleasure, and some authors just nail it every time. Susan Elizabeth Phillips writes sports romances with heart and humor, like her 'Chicago Stars' series. Kresley Cole’s 'Immortals After Dark' series is perfect for fans of paranormal romance with a dark edge. Tessa Dare’s 'Spindle Cove' series is full of witty banter and swoon-worthy moments.

For something more contemporary, Elle Kennedy’s 'Off-Campus' series is a fun, steamy read. And if you’re into fantasy romance, Jennifer L. Armentrout’s 'From Blood and Ash' series is a must. These authors know how to keep readers hooked with compelling characters and addictive storylines.

I’ve spent years diving into romance series, and a few authors always stand out. Diana Gabaldon’s 'Outlander' series is a masterpiece, blending historical fiction with epic romance. Eloisa James writes historical romance with a modern sensibility, like her 'Desperate Duchesses' series. For contemporary romance, Penny Reid’s 'Knitting in the City' series is smart and sexy.

If you enjoy romantic suspense, Linda Howard’s books are gripping and intense. And for those who love a good love triangle, Richelle Mead’s 'Vampire Academy' series delivers. These authors create worlds and characters that stay with you long after the last page.

When it comes to romance series, some authors just have the magic touch. Beverly Jenkins is a trailblazer in historical romance, with her 'Old West' series being a standout. Kristen Ashley’s 'Rock Chick' series is fun, chaotic, and full of heart. For paranormal romance, Gena Showalter’s 'Lords of the Underworld' series is a wild ride.

If you’re into small-town romance, Jill Shalvis’s 'Lucky Harbor' series is cozy and charming. And for something a bit edgier, J.R. Ward’s 'Black Dagger Brotherhood' series is a favorite. These authors know how to craft series that keep readers coming back for more, each with their own unique spin on love.

How Do Good Romance Series Compare To Other Romance Genres?

5 Answers2025-07-28 05:35:06
Romance series have a unique charm that standalone novels often can't match. The extended storytelling allows for deeper character development and more intricate plotlines. Take 'Outlander' for example—it’s not just about Claire and Jamie’s love story; it’s about their lives, struggles, and growth over decades. Series like 'Bridgerton' or 'The Raven Cycle' let readers immerse themselves in a world where relationships evolve naturally, with side characters getting their own arcs. This creates a richer, more satisfying experience. Standalone romances, while impactful, often feel like a snapshot. They deliver intense emotions in a shorter span, but series let you live with the characters. The slow burn in 'The Infernal Devices' or the emotional payoff in 'The Bronze Horseman' trilogy wouldn’t hit the same way if condensed. Series also excel at building tension across books, making the eventual romantic payoff feel earned. That said, standalone romances like 'The Hating Game' or 'People We Meet on Vacation' are perfect for quick, satisfying reads. Both formats have their place, but series offer a deeper dive into love stories.
